メッセージの文字数がおおくなってしまった場合は「改行」をつかうと効果的です。 VBAでの改行おもに3種類の「改行コード」をつかいます。 改行コード 動作 意味 vbCr カーソルを先頭へ キャリッジリターン文字 vbLf 次の行へ ラインフィード文字 vbCrLf カーソルを次の行の先頭へ キャリッ...
入力すると、VBAエディタに利用可能なオプションが表示されることに注目してください。アイコンやボタンの正確な構文や名称を覚えておく必要がないので便利です。 それでは、各メッセージボックスのアイコンのデモを行います。MsgBox アイコン – 情報...
さらに 19 個を表示 Microsoft は、例示のみを目的としてプログラミング例を提供しており、明示または黙示にかかわらず、いかなる責任も負わないものとします。 これには、市販性または特定の目的との適合性についての黙示の保証も含まれますが、これに限定はされません...
ActiveX コントロールが非表示の場合、VBA がセルに書き込みを遅くする マクロの実行時にブックがアクティブ化されない ブックが開かない テキストを折り返しても行の高さが調整されない InfoPath インストール Mobile Office for Mac Office Suite の問題 OneNote パフォーマンス Planne...
VBA プロジェクトの使用をサポートします。 Excel 4.0 ブック .xlw ワークシート、グラフ シート、マクロ シートだけを保存する Excel 4.0 ファイル形式。 このファイル形式のブックは Excel 2010で開くことができますが、Excel ファイルをこのファイル形式に保存...
[変更] ウィンドウには、特定の編集の以前の値が表示されない場合があります。 これは、次の場合に発生する可能性があります。 たとえば、Visual Basic (VBA) やアドインのコードを使用して、値は編集されました。 最新バージョンに更新されていない Excel で誰か...
VBA 組み込みのLen関数を使用して、データの長さを計算します。 次の構文があります。 Len(value) ここで、valueは確認したいセルの値です。 Len関数を使用してセルが空かどうかを判断するコード例を見てみましょう。 Sub ExampleLen() If Len(Range("A1").Value) = 0 Then MsgBox "Cell A1...
VBA Replace関数もし、コード内で文字列内の文字を別のテキストに置き換えたい場合は、Replaceメソッドが最適です。Sub TestReplace() MsgBox Replace("This is MyText string", "MyText", "My Text") End Sub このコードでは、’MyText’を’My Text’に置き換えています。 バイナリ比較がデフォ...
文書のプロパティ情報をExcel VBAで表示したい 内85157223 New Here , Dec 12, 2017 リンクをクリップボードにコピー PDFファイル名:strGetFileName = objAcroPDDoc.GetFileName ドキュメント・フラグ:strGetFlags = objAcroPDDoc.GetFlags PDF...
VBASigned True を指定したブックのVisual Basic for Applications プロジェクトがデジタル署名されている場合。 読み取り専用のBooleanです。 VBProject 指定されたブックの Visual Basic プロジェクトを表すVBProjectオブジェクトを返します。 読み取り専用です。